Compound Saws for Metal: Picking the Right Tool

Working with alu presents special challenges for slicing. Unlike wood, the metal's softness and tendency to bend demand accurate equipment. A standard chop saw may be adequate for infrequent cuts, but for repeated aluminum projects, investing in a saw built for non-ferrous materials is vital. Consider features like a greater RPM rating, a precise tooth count saw, and the option to modify cutting rates. Here's what to look for:

  • Saw Material: Aluminum requires a dedicated cutting design.
  • Cooling Cutting: Alu creates heat; wet methods are often necessary.
  • Debris Collection: Efficient dust removal is crucial for clearance and safety.
  • Exactness: Consistent slices are critical, mainly for detailed projects.

Cutting Aluminium with a Miter Saw: Tips and Tricks

Successfully processing aluminium on a miter saw requires some unique considerations. Initially , ensure your blade is specifically designed for soft metals; a general-purpose blade will wear out and produce a jagged cut. Lowering the speed is also vital – typically around 2500 RPM – to minimize melting of the material . Coolant is beneficial ; use a cutting fluid to reduce heat and promote a clean edge . Finally , take shallow passes, step by step taking away more stock with each cut .
